The Effect of Temperature on Paint Application
When you're preparing a business external paint task, the temperature level can substantially influence just how well the paint adheres and dries.
Preferably, you intend to paint when temperature levels range between 50 ° F and 85 ° F. If visit this hyperlink 's too cool, the paint might not treat properly, bring about problems like peeling off or cracking.
On the other hand, if it's too hot, the paint can dry as well rapidly, preventing proper bond and causing an uneven surface.
You need to additionally consider the time of day; morning or late afternoon supplies cooler temperatures, which can be more desirable.
Constantly examine the maker's recommendations for the particular paint you're using, as they often offer assistance on the ideal temperature level array for optimum outcomes.
Moisture and Its Result on Drying Times
Temperature level isn't the only environmental aspect that affects your industrial outside painting project; moisture plays a substantial function as well. High humidity levels can slow down drying times drastically, affecting the overall quality of your paint job.
When the air is filled with wetness, the paint takes longer to cure, which can result in concerns like bad adhesion and a greater threat of mildew development. If you're painting on a specifically damp day, be gotten ready for prolonged wait times in between coats.
It's critical to monitor regional climate condition and strategy accordingly. Preferably, go for moisture degrees between 40% and 70% for optimum drying out.
Maintaining these consider mind guarantees your task remains on track and provides an enduring coating.
Best Seasons for Commercial Outside Painting Projects
What's the best time of year for your industrial outside paint projects?
Spring and early autumn are normally your best options. During these seasons, temperatures are light, and humidity degrees are usually lower, creating optimal problems for paint application and drying.
Avoid summertime's intense heat, which can trigger paint to dry too quickly, bring about bad bond and surface. Similarly, winter's chilly temperatures can hinder appropriate drying and healing, taking the chance of the long life of your paint work.
Go for days with temperature levels in between 50 ° F and 85 ° F for optimal outcomes. Bear in mind to examine the local weather report for rainfall, as wet problems can destroy your project.
Preparation around these elements guarantees your paint project runs efficiently and lasts longer.
